C++ if not defined
Web54 minutes ago · NOTE 1: XOR of X and Y is defined as X ^ Y where '^' is the BITWISE XOR operator. NOTE 2: Your code will be run against a maximum of 100000 Test … WebJan 15, 2024 · It can only be accessed within the function or block in which it is defined, and not outside of it. For example: void printX() { int x = 5; // local variable cout . When a local variable and global variable have the same name, the local variable takes precedence within the function or block in which it is defined. For example:
C++ if not defined
Did you know?
WebJan 28, 2024 · #ifndef: if not defined, determines if provided macros does not exists. #define: Defines the macros. #endif: Closes off #ifndef directive. The block of statements between #ifndef and #endif will be executed only if the macro or the identifier with #ifndef is not defined. Syntax: WebIn this case, the line of code int table[TABLE_SIZE]; is only compiled if TABLE_SIZE was previously defined with #define, independently of its value.If it was not defined, that line …
WebJun 21, 2013 · This works perfectly OK, I am wondering however if there is a better way to check if multiple defines are NOT in place... i.e. something like: #if !defined MANUF !defined SERIAL .... to remove the need for the empty #if section. FYI: defined is an … WebApr 27, 2024 · The standard C++ library and the standard C library are implicitly included in these standard include directories. The standard include directories usually can be controlled by the user through compiler options. The intent of syntax (2) is to search for the files that are not controlled by the implementation.
WebFeb 1, 2024 · The C# compiler compiles the code between the #if directive and #endif directive only if the specified symbol is defined, or not defined when the ! not operator … WebJul 25, 2024 · Node.cpp source file class definition. The getter returns the reference of the key value and a setter that assigns the argument passed in the function (const Type &reference) to the key of the ...
WebThe rule of three (also known as the law of the big three or the big three) is a rule of thumb in C++ (prior to C++11) that claims that if a class defines any of the following then it …
WebApr 11, 2024 · 2.3 Error: C++17 standard requested but CXX17 is not defined 2.4 /usr/bin/ld: cannot find -lgfortran collect2: error: ld returned 1 exit status 1 前言 这几天需要跑单细胞的数据,单位服务器只有Python的内核,搭建完R内核后开始装R包,第一个:Seurat就开始各种报错,记录大战三百回合。 笔者倔起来就是肝,坚决不docker,就 … fisher and paykel dishwasher beepingWebJul 10, 2024 · Instead of checking whether the type exists, check whether the type is defined, which in C++ language standard jargon means that you want the type to be … canada oil brand crossword clueWebThe syntax of the conditional directives are: #ifdef Name0 lines to evaluate if Name0 is defined #elseif Name1 lines to evaluate if Name1 is defined, and Name0 is Not defined ... #elif NameN lines to evaluate if NameN is defined, and Name0-Name (N-1) is Not defined #else lines to evaluate if Name0-NameN are Not defined #endif and fisher and paykel dishdrawer parts diagramWebAug 2, 2024 · A #define without a token-string removes occurrences of identifier from the source file. The identifier remains defined and can be tested by using the #if defined … fisher and paykel dishdrawer serviceWebEnum in C++: Enum is useful for defining user-defined data types. As a programmer, we can define our own data types. There are a lot of data types given in C++ like integer, … canada offshore companyWeb1. #ifndef checks whether the given token has been #defined earlier in the file or in an included file; if not, it includes the code between it and the closing #else or, if no #else is … fisher and paykel dishwasher code e4WebAs dyb said, vector arr{3, temp}; was being interpreted as vector arr({xor_func{3}, temp}), as the 3 could be converted into a xor_func by a constructor implicitly, and then it could choose the initializer list version of the constructor to call. If you look at Is C++11 Uniform Initialization a replacement for the old style syntax?, you can … fisher and paykel dishwasher 2 drawer